Back to Home

Computer Science

Relevant Coursework:

CS407: Software Engineering Senior Project

CS381: Analysis Algorithms

CS354: Operating Systems [Currently Enrolled]

CS348: Information Systems

CS307: Software Engineering I

CS252: Systems Programming

CS251: Data Structures and Algorithms

CS250: Computer Architecture

CS240: Programming in C

CS390: Web Application Development

CS38003: Python Programming

CS182: Foundations of Computer Science

CS180: Problem Solving & Object Oriented Programming

COM217: Science Writing and Presentation


Minors

Communication

Communication is consistently ranked among both the most-desired skill among employers and the most-lacking skill among new hires. A strong background of practical knowledge and amazing skills in communication can help enhance your career in any industry in any area of the globe.

Relevant Courses:

COM102: Intro to Comm Theory · COM256: Intro to Advertising ·  COM318: Princples of Persuasion · COM330: Theories of Mass Comm

Organizational Leadership

A minor in organizational leadership and supervision will expose you to current issues in leadership and how organizations operate. The knowledge and skills you learn from these classes will be beneficial in any career after graduation.

Relevant Courses:

TLI112: Foundations of Org Leadership · TLI152: Business Principles of Org Leadership ·  TLI213: Project Management · OLS386: Leadership for Org Change


Certificates

Applications in Data Science

Data science involves the development or application of statistical, mathematical and algorithmic techniques or tools with an aim to extract knowledge from large-scale and/or complex datasets and communicate findings. More information about the certificate can be found at this link.

Relevant Courses:

PHIL207: Ethics for Tech, Engineering, Design · PHIL208: Ethics of Data Science

Entrepreneurship & Innovation

The certificate empowers students to turn their innovative ideas into action. Through the certificate we learn how to evaluate and launch new venture opportunities, develop viable business models through market research, and acquire business literacy. More information about the certificate can be found at this link.

Relevant Courses:

ENTR200: Intro to Entrepreneurship & Innovation · ENTR315: Business Planning for Social Entrepreneurships